return empty when I enter “”instrhwinfo('Bluetooth','Hphone')“”
이전 댓글 표시
>> a = instrhwinfo('Bluetooth')
a =
RemoteNames: {'Hphone'}
RemoteIDs: {'btspp://087A4C001CFC'}
BluecoveVersion: 'BlueCove-2.1.1-SNAPSHOT'
JarFileVersion: 'Version 3.2'
>> instrhwinfo('Bluetooth','Hphone')
ans =
RemoteName: []
RemoteID: []
ObjectConstructorName: []
Channels: []
답변 (2개)
Vinod
2015년 11월 23일
0 개 추천
In this case this was because the phone did not support Bluetooth Serial Port Profile.
Note that this may also have to do with the device going into a power save mode and not being discoverable. If you are sure the device supports Bluetooth SPP, try power cycling your device and then executing
>>instrhwinfo('bluetooth','_myDevice_')
Note that the information returned is frequently usable even if the device is in power save mode, so you only potentially need this information once.
카테고리
도움말 센터 및 File Exchange에서 Bluetooth Communication에 대해 자세히 알아보기
Community Treasure Hunt
Find the treasures in MATLAB Central and discover how the community can help you!
Start Hunting!